Warren Nolan does real time updates. Michigan won and Maryland lost, so that game doesn't help us other than move Michigan a little closer to a Top 25 win for us.

Our bigger problem is Temple and Syracuse. Both are drifting downward, with a meaningful possibility of becoming non-Top 100 teams, which would really hurt on Selection Sunday.

We need to go on a 5-6 game tear. We just need W's, and can't afford any L's for a while. We just don't have enough quality wins left on our schedule.
